淮阴H5小程序是一种新兴的应用方式,为用户带来更加便捷高效的服务体验。随着技术的不断发展,小程序的功能和应用场景也不断扩展和升级。本文将从技术实践和应用案例两个方面探究淮阴H5小程序高级研发的具体方法和效果,并通过多个真实案例展示其广泛应用和可持续发展的潜力和前景。
1. H5小程序的技术架构和开发流程
H5小程序是基于HTML、CSS、JavaScript等技术开发的轻量级应用程序,具有跨平台、无需下载安装、内存占用小等优越特点。其技术架构包括框架层、引擎层、视图层和配置层等,开发流程主要包括项目规划、界面设计、业务逻辑编写、测试调试等环节。通过细致认真的技术实践和不断升级迭代,淮阴H5小程序的研发团队成功实现了多个卓有成效的创新和突破,极大地提高了程序的性能、稳定性和用户体验。
2. 淮阴H5小程序的应用场景和案例
H5小程序的应用场景非常广泛,可以用于在线教育、商品销售、社交娱乐、移动支付等多个领域。在淮阴,H5小程序也得到了广泛的应用和推广。例如,学校的H5小程序可以实现抢课、评教、课表查询等功能;旅游行业可以利用H5小程序开展预订、导览、评论等活动;医疗行业可以通过H5小程序实现挂号、查看报告、在线咨询等功能。这些应用案例都充分展示了H5小程序在各个领域的实际应用和优势效果。
3. H5小程序在提高用户体验和交互效果方面的优势
H5小程序在用户体验和交互效果方面也有显著优势。首先,H5小程序无需下载安装,可以随时随地访问并快速响应用户的需求。其次,H5小程序具有丰富的交互效果和动画特效,让用户在使用过程中感受到更强的互动性和视觉冲击力。再次,H5小程序还支持多端同步,无论是手机、平板还是电脑,都可以实现数据共享和实时更新,提高了用户的使用效率和便捷程度。
4. 深化运营和推广,实现H5小程序的有效转化
H5小程序的成功应用离不开深化运营和有效推广。淮阴H5小程序团队通过各种方式和手段,积极开展用户调研、交流会、推广活动等,不断增强用户粘性和忠诚度。同时,他们还注重对H5小程序的数据分析和收益统计,及时进行调整和改进,保证H5小程序的商业化运营和可持续发展。
总之,淮阴H5小程序的高级研发技术和应用案例令人瞩目,为其他地区和企业提供了丰富的借鉴和启示。随着市场竞争的不断加剧和用户需求的不断变化,淮阴H5小程序的革新和升级仍将持续进行,为用户提供更加高效、优质的服务体验。相信在不远的将来,H5小程序将成为移动互联网时代的一种重要应用方式,为人们带来更广阔的发展前景和创新空间。
随着移动互联网的快速发展,小程序已经成为了一种重要的移动端开发方式。淮阴H5小程序是一款体验好、用户量大的小程序,在采用了多种新技术的同时,也在很多场景得到了广泛地应用。本文将介绍淮阴H5小程序高级研发的技术实践和应用案例,包括小程序架构、代码优化、页面渲染优化、性能优化、云开发等方面,并结合实际案例进行详细分析和阐述。
1. 小程序架构的设计与实现
淮阴H5小程序的架构设计采用了一种基于Vue.js框架的单页应用架构,以及微信小程序提供的组件和API。该架构分为视图层、组件层、页面层、服务层等多层,并利用Webpack对小程序源代码进行打包处理。
其中,视图层使用了Vue.js的虚拟DOM技术,实现了页面的高效渲染和动态绑定,同时支持小程序的生命周期和事件处理;组件层使用了WeUI和自定义的组件库,实现了多样化的UI组件和业务组件;页面层则是整个小程序的入口,用于实现路由和页面跳转,同时也是视图层和组件层的容器;服务层使用了云开发的能力,提供了数据存储和计算服务,同时也支持自定义的后台逻辑和接口封装。
2. 代码优化的技巧与方法
为了提高小程序的运行效率和代码质量,淮阴H5小程序的开发团队采用了多种优化技巧和方法。其中,包括:
(1)采用ES6和TypeScript语法,提高了代码的可读性和可维护性;
(2)使用Webpack和Babel等工具,对代码进行打包、压缩和混淆处理,减少了代码量和加载时间;
(3)引入eslint和stylelint等工具,对代码进行规范化和检查,提高了代码质量;
(4)合理使用缓存机制,避免重复请求和数据冗余。
3. 页面渲染优化的技术和手段
淮阴H5小程序的页面渲染优化主要采用了两种技术和手段:组件化和懒加载。
组件化是指将整个页面划分为若干小组件,每个小组件只包含自己的CSS样式、JS逻辑和HTML布局等内容,减少了页面的复杂度和渲染时间。同时,组件也可以实现复用和定制化,提高了页面的复用性和可扩展性。
懒加载是指在需要时才进行加载和渲染,而不是预先加载所有的页面内容。这样可以大大减少页面的加载时间和带宽占用,提高了用户体验和性能表现。
4. 性能优化的技术和经验
为了提高淮阴H5小程序的性能表现,开发团队积累了一些优化经验和技术。其中,包括:
(1)减少Round Trip Time(RTT),采用字体图标、CSS Sprites和CDN等技术,减少请求和带宽占用;
(2)使用图片压缩和WebP格式,减小图片大小和加载时间;
(3)合理使用控制流,避免不必要的计算和渲染;
(4)降低数据传输量,采用JSON格式和gzip压缩等方式,减少数据大小和网络开销。
5. 云开发的优势和应用场景
淮阴H5小程序采用了微信小程序的云开发能力,实现了数据存储、云函数和云托管等服务。云开发具有以下优势和应用场景:
(1)提供了无需自建服务器、快速开发的快捷通道;
(2)实现了开发与运维的分离,降低了维护成本和风险;
(3)支持图像和音视频处理、数据统计和分析等功能,增强了小程序的可扩展性和功能性。
综上所述,淮阴H5小程序高级研发的技术实践和应用案例概括了小程序架构、代码优化、页面渲染优化、性能优化和云开发等方面的内容。这些技术和经验在实际的开发工作中得到了广泛的应用和验证,也为小程序的快速发展和提升用户体验作出了重要贡献。未来,我们相信淮阴H5小程序仍将继续引领小程序开发的潮流,为用户提供更加优质的服务和体验。